Besides the 2013 University of Washington
study, a number of
other recent
studies have found education ineffective in improving self - reporting
by athletes, adding to a growing body of evidence challenging the conventional wisdom that inadequate athlete concussion knowledge is the principal barrier to increased reporting, and suggesting that one of the best ways to combat underreporting
by athletes of concussion symptoms may be to shift the focus of educational efforts towards helping coaches facilitate concussion reporting, the theory being that athletes will be more likely to report concussion symptoms if they no longer think that they will be punished
by the coach for reporting, such as
by losing playing time or their starting position, perceived
by their teammates as letting them down, or viewed
by their coach as «weak,» all of which have been
documented in numerous
studies over the past decade as reasons athletes are reluctant to report concussion symptoms.

A 2011
study in the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ences
by Jackson and his colleagues
documented high concentrations of methane and
other hydrocarbons in groundwater close to fracking operations in Pennsylvania and New York.

This was
documented by a
study that compared 10 men who got 7.5 hours of sleep per night and 10 men who got 6 hours of sleep per night over the course of 3 weeks and found that the men who slept less lost more weight than the
others during the first week, but for the next two weeks their weight continued to increase.
It also transports cholesterol from extra-hepatic sites, including the arterial wall, to the liver for excretion via reverse cholesterol transport.77 Results from IER (60 - 85 % ER / alternate days) trials have thus far been inconsistent, with some reporting decreases 40, and
others increases 37, 39, but with the majority showing no effects on HDL cholesterol levels.38, 42, 43, 45, 49, 51, 52Inconsistencies may have arisen due to the biphasic response of HDL
documented by studies of ER induced weight - loss, whereby levels typically decrease during active weight - loss then either return to baseline or (less commonly) rise following attainment of weight stability.78 Complementary increases in HDL levels and particle size have been shown when endurance exercise have been combined with IER 42, 46, 47 however further discussion goes beyond the scope of this review.

The researchers note that this effect could explain why earlier
studies by other researchers have
documented a 7.4 - percent to 11 - percent decrease in wheat grain protein and a 20 - percent decrease in total Arabidopsis protein under elevated carbon dioxide levels.

In females, research has
documented significantly lower rates of overt aggression, but higher rates of relational aggression (for example, indirectly retaliating against a peer
by gossip), suggesting, among
others, a methodological bias of traditional
studies of aggression [117].
